The SAP P_C4H34 certification validates that you can work effectively as a developer across the SAP Commerce Cloud suite at a professional level. It covers the platform foundations, data and product modeling, the service and facade layers, ImpEx and Flexible Search, Cloud Portal build and deployment, backend business processes, and the storefront and web-services layers. Passing shows you can configure, customize, code, and deploy core parts of the platform, not just recognize concepts. The credential targets developers who already have real project experience and want recognized proof of applied technical command over Commerce Cloud.

The SAP P_C4H34 exam uses a System-Based Assessment (SyBA) format consisting of one hands-on activity. Rather than answering a fixed bank of multiple-choice questions, you carry out configuration and development tasks inside a working SAP Commerce Cloud system. This design measures whether you can actually execute developer work — extending, configuring, querying, and deploying — instead of recognizing correct statements. The format reflects SAP's 2026 move toward performance-based certification, so preparation should emphasize doing the tasks repeatedly until the sequences feel automatic under timed, system-driven conditions rather than reading about them passively.
The published cut score for the SAP P_C4H34 exam is 65%.
